The line between Cork and Cobh, which had been the last bastion of absolute block signalling with semaphores, was converted to track circuit block control and colour light signals during a possession from April 1-6.rnDuring the same period, the double turnout junction atrnGlounthaune for the Midleton branch was reinstated after having been reduced to a single-lead junction during the 1980s subsequent to all services on the Youghal branch being withdrawn. The new turnout connects into a new Down loop on the branch. The provision of this loop will allow for the crossing of a Down Midleton train with an Up train withoutrnaffecting the main Cork/Cobh Line.
